Company summary

QS/1 is a leading provider of pharmacy management solutions, delivering innovative software and expert services to the retail community pharmacy sector. Headquartered in Spartanburg, South Carolina, USA, QS/1 has established itself as a premier player in the computer software industry.

Founded in 1977, the company has evolved over the years to become a trusted partner for pharmacies seeking to streamline their operations, improve efficiency, and enhance patient care. With approximately 1001-5000 employees globally, QS/1 boasts a significant presence in the industry, underscoring its commitment to delivering exceptional pharmacy management solutions.

QS/1's flagship product, NRx, is a comprehensive pharmacy management system designed to support pharmacies in managing their daily operations. The software provides a range of features and functionalities, including clinical decision support, inventory management, and patient engagement tools. Additionally, QS/1 offers SystemOne, a cutting-edge solution that enables pharmacies to enhance their business performance, improve revenue growth, and reduce operational costs.

As a RedSail Technologies company, QS/1 leverages the expertise and resources of its parent organization to deliver premium support and upgrades for its clients. This partnership ensures that pharmacies receive timely access to the latest software enhancements, ensuring they remain at the forefront of industry developments.
